Matilda Okones, 88, of Wellsburg, passed away on Tuesday, January 21, at the Allen Memorial Hospital in Waterloo of natural causes.

Funeral services were held on Friday, January 24, at 10:30 a.m. at the Wellsburg Reformed Church with burial following in the church cemetery. Pastor Gary Hegstad officiated.

Pallbearers were Allan Ruter, Lance Okones, Dr. Jeff Okones, Michael Kelly, Brian Kucera and Allen Jaspers.

Honorary pallbearers were Teresa Kelly, Lyndamyrth Stokes, Jacalyn Jaspers and Susan Kucera.

A memorial fund has been established.

Matilda was born on December 4, 1908, the daughter of George and Gertie (Haan) Sietsema on the family farm in Pleasant Valley Township, Grundy County. She attended school and graduated from Pleasant Valley #9. On September 25, 1928, she was united in marriage with Neil Okones at the Little Brown Church in Nashua. They owned and operated Okones Implement Company in Wellsburg for 36 years, retiring in 1972. Her family was the center of her life.

She was a member of the Wellsburg Reformed Church and long time member of the Ladies Aid.

She was preceded in death by her husband, Neil, Sr.; her parents; 3 brothers, John, Harvey and Edward; 1 sister, Jennie Fisher; and 1 granddaughter, Laurie Glenn Wallace.

Survivors include her daughter, Thelma Ruter and husband Eugene of Wellsburg; 2 sons, Lee and wife Glenda of Cedar Rapids and Neil and wife Janice of Wellsburg; 2 brothers, George Sietsema and wife Frances and Herman Sietsema and wife Yvonne, all of Wellsburg; one sister, Esther Mennenga of Ackley; two sisters-in-law, Beulah Sietsema and Matilda Engelkes, both of Wellsburg; 7 grandchildren; 17 great-grandchildren; and numerous nieces and nephews.

The Doyen-Abels Funeral Home in Wellsbdurg was in charge of the arrangements.
